Self Storages nearby Office No.108 Block B,Saraya Avenue Bldg, Airport Rd, Al Garhoud - إمارة دبيّ - United Arab Emirates

Future Star LLC

Approximately 1.67 km away
Address: 7A St, Al Khabaisi, Community 128 - Behind Al Kabayl Discount Centre - 7A 7 A St - Dubai - United Arab Emirates